C#中用xslt转换xml文档生成Word,如果在节点中不包含documnet()就可以转换成功,如果包含的话,转换后会在结尾的地方,也就是<w:body>中的最后一个<w:p>多出一些固定的空节点来,为没有<w:p>的<w:r>节点,检查了xstl文件,没有输出此段标记,并且用XMLSPy可以正常输出,用VB写下的转换程序也行正常输出,并且没有后面多余的空节点。请问有没有研究这一块的呀,是不是C#中xslt在转换的时候,对document方法有特殊的处理呀,有会的请指教,小弟不胜感激。
解释一下,这里的document()是用来引用外部对象的。